Hey all.. I just wanted to share a bit of off topic information with you. Before I begin, please keep in mind that this is my opinion only..
After several years of fighting with contact lenses and glasses, I decided to go through with LASIK. I just completed this process and am very pleased with the result. The sugery was very quick and painless. The staff was amazing..
I am very excited to be able to use my new polarized sun glasses for fly fishing this season. (Water providing) I had a pair of prescription glass which gave me the ability to see into the water further..
Anyhows... That's about all the .02's I have!
Has anyone else here been through this process?
